MEMO — Sales Leads

Effective next quarter, Vantrell Systems moves all new contracts to annual billing. Monthly plans close to new customers on the first. Existing accounts migrate at renewal. Quote only annual pricing from today; discounts above 10% need my sign-off. Update pipeline entries by Friday. Objection-handling sheet is in the shared folder. Questions go to Mira in revenue ops, not to finance. The rationale stays internal for now.

board note of kadug-tawig: Only 5 of the 100 pilot accounts renewed Oliath, so a churn review is set for April 15.

## Further Reading

The Lumenquist color-contrast audit covered every screen in the Fernvale support console. Most failures involved muted text on tinted backgrounds; remediation tickets are tracked under the Palette Pass initiative. Support staff should reference the audit when customers report readability issues, since several fixes ship gradually through Q3. The full findings and remediation schedule live on the internal audit page.

runbook for tagug-hafog: https://jira.lumiclabs.internal/projects/pages/pages/9773c0d8

Handing off the Slatemap tile cache to Priya before the sync. Current state: L2 cache hit rate ~82%, eviction storms on zoom levels 14–16 still unresolved. Workaround in place: pinned hot tiles for the Brindleport region. Don't touch the TTL config until the invalidation fix lands — it masks a race in the render queue. Remaining tasks, benchmarks, and the eviction-storm investigation notes are all collected on the internal page below.

runbook for tahag-fajep: https://confluence.lumicsys.internal/pages/display/browse/display